WebOct 23, 2024 · For mums that will stay in the landscape, its foliage should kept in tact. By leaving the leaves and stems in place, it helps to provide extra protection for the mums through winter. Pruning tree … heartland skin wellness centerWebMar 29, 2024 · Tip 4: Trim them after they are done flowering. Trimming back the dead flowers keeps the plant from investing its energy in making seeds. Trim the plant back after it is done blooming, leaving about 4-6 inches of growth.
